Abstract

The dynamics of a charged spinning test particle in general relativity is studied in the context of gravitoelectromagnetism. Various families of test observers and supplementary conditions are examined. The spin-gravity-electromagnetism coupling is investigated for motion in the background of a Reissner-Nordstr\"om black hole both in the exact spacetime and in the weak-field approximation. Results are compared with those of the theory.
